Management Meeting Minutes — Torvane Systems

Attendees: R. Calloway, M. Ibsen, P. Drell. The group approved moving Clearline subscriptions to annual billing from Q3. Finance to model cash-flow impact and update invoicing templates by month-end. Customer comms drafted by the Harrowgate office. Discount tiers remain unchanged. The following note is confidential and relates to forward business plans.

internal memo for tagef-hadup: Gross margin on Ulaath came in at 15 percent against a plan of 5 percent. Only 7 of the 120 pilot accounts renewed Ulaath, so a churn review is set for October 15.

**Ticket: PROSE-412 — Config drift on DocSweep prod workers**

Hey on-call — heads up, DocSweep (the docs linter) is behaving differently across the prod pool again. Workers 3 and 7 are flagging em-dash rules that the rest ignore, which smells like drift from the Marlow rollout last week. Nobody can repro locally. Can you diff the live worker configs against the baseline and re-sync whatever's stale? For reference, the baseline we expect everywhere is below.

settings of fahag-haduf:
[ulaox]
port = 8443
region = south-2
host = ulaox.lumiccorp.internal
timeout_ms = 500
retries = 8

## Releases

Quick update for the sync: we finally moved the last of the nightly cron jobs into Flowhatch, so releases on Kettleworks now trigger from the workflow engine instead of that crusty crontab on build-box-3. Retries and backoff come for free, and the release artifacts get stamped automatically. Marit wired up the deploy step yesterday; it just needs the key registered before Thursday's cut. If a run stalls, check the Flowhatch dashboard first. The deploy key for the release worker is below.

rollout seal: bky9_2369ZXVnu

## Runbook: Sheetforge export memory spikes

When a spreadsheet export for a large Wrenfold workspace exceeds the worker memory ceiling, the export job restarts and the customer sees a stalled progress bar. First check whether the streaming writer is enabled; the legacy in-memory writer loads the entire sheet before flushing. If streaming is on and spikes persist, lower the row batch size. Escalate to the platform team only after confirming settings. The worker's current configuration values are as follows.

config for yahof-tajop:
zorath:
  pin: 7493
  metrics_host: metrics.zorath.tolvaqsys.internal
  tenant: praiel
  seal: seal_fd9cd4f1